The Botanical Gardens is a sprawling nature reserve covering 55 acres. It is home to an extensive collection of rare plants and flowers including a fossilized tree trunk that is over 20 million years old. Take a leisurely stroll through the gardens and enjoy the serene beauty of the lush greenery. Stop by the Toda Tribal Hut, a display of the traditional life of the Toda tribe who are the indigenous people of the Nilgiris.
Doddabetta Peak is the highest mountain peak in the Nilgiris at an altitude of 2,623 meters. The peak offers a stunning panoramic view of the surrounding hills and plains. Take a trek to the summit or drive up and enjoy the view with a cup of locally produced tea.
Avalanche Lake is an idyllic spot surrounded by groves of pine trees and rolling hills. It is a perfect spot for a picnic or a lazy afternoon by the water. Take a walk around the lake or enjoy a boat ride. Keep an eye out for the unique flora and fauna found in the surrounding region.
Mukurthi National Park is a protected area home to a variety of endangered species endemic to the Western Ghats. Take a guided trek through the park and admire the diverse flora, including the rare shola forests. The park is also home to the Nilgiri Tahr, an endangered species of mountain goat.
